Bird-X Names Kogan Marketing Manager; Company Recognizes Dall for 30 Years of Service

Public relations, trade show management and SEO/web marketing for Bird-X is now handled by Dave Kogan. Bird-X also recognized Warehous Manager Joyce Dall for 30 years of service.

CHICAGO – Bird-X announced the hiring of Dave Kogan as marketing manager. Kogan coordinates and manages all the marketing functions for Bird-X, Inc and its subsidiaries including the management of their advertising, public relations, trade show management and SEO/web marketing.

“Bird-X is going through a tremendous growth period and wanted to bring in a marketing professional who could help take Bird-X to the next level,” said Joe Seid, national sales manager at Bird-X. “We want to break out of our niche and sell our proven humane bird pest control products to more markets, and the addition of Dave has been crucial to that goal.” 

Kogan has more than 12 years experience in the marketing field, having recently developed a very successful PR program for the company that makes the Oscar awards. His background includes managing marketing programs, developing PR strategies and creating advertising plans for large and small manufacturers. “There are a lot of avenues to pursue and Bird-X keeps producing top-of-the-line products that not only help companies and people, but also have been at the forefront of the 'green' revolution since their inception in 1964. Creating new marketing and public relations programs will be an exciting challenge, especially since I'd love to see Bird-X, Inc [and its subsidiaries] promoted to new and different markets outside of its niche,” said Kogan.

BIRD-X RECOGNIZES 30-YEAR EMPLOYEE JOYCE DALL. Bird-X also celebrated the outstanding dedication of its warehouse manager, Joyce Dall, for 30 years of service. “Joyce is really the backbone of the company,” says Ron Schwarcz, president, Bird-X. “Her unwavering commitment to the job, on-time shipping, and her love for the company not only makes the warehouse run smoothly, but affects everyone who works with and around her. She is truly one of our best assets.” 

Dall started with Bird-X, Inc. in March of 1978 as a packaging clerk. For 20 years she worked her way up through the ranks earning several promotions, the first to a clerk/typist in the front office. She was then promoted to order entry coordinator and finally to office manager. It was then that Joyce was looking for a change in her career and took on the role of warehouse manager where she has been for the last ten years. “I'm really fortunate to have been with Bird-X and know that I am a part of this fantastic company,” says Dall. “Bird-X, Inc has grown so much over the last 30 years and I'm glad to know that I have had something to do with that.”
